whichman - Online în cloud

Aceasta este comanda care poate fi rulată în furnizorul de găzduire gratuit OnWorks folosind una dintre multiplele noastre stații de lucru online gratuite, cum ar fi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S

PROGRAM:

NUME


whichman - arată locația unei pagini de manual folosind o potrivire aproximativă tolerantă la erori
Algoritmul

REZUMAT


care Bărbat [-#ehIp][-t#] nume-pagină-man

DESCRIERE


care Bărbat este o comandă de căutare similară „care” pentru paginile de manual. care Bărbat caută MANPATH
variabilă de mediu. Dacă această variabilă nu este definită, atunci se folosește
/ usr / share / man:/usr/man:/usr/X11R6/man: /usr/local/share/man:/ usr / local / man în mod implicit.

Spre deosebire de „care” acest program nu se oprește la primul meci. Numele ar trebui, probabil
au fost ceva de genul whereman, deoarece acesta nu este deloc un „care”. care om arată toate
paginile de manual care se potrivesc și vă permit să identificați diferitele secțiuni la care se află paginile
aparține.

care Bărbat poate gestiona nume de căi internaționale ale paginilor de manual pentru diferite limbi. Pagini de manual
în diferite limbi pot fi stocate în .../man/ /om[1-9]/...

În mod implicit, care Bărbat face o potrivire aproximativă a șirurilor cu toleranță la erori. Cu un implicit
nivelul de toleranță al: (strlen(searchpattern) - numărul de metacaractere)/6 + 1

OPŢIUNI


-h Imprimă câteva informații de ajutor/utilizare.

-I Efectuați căutarea diferențiată cu majuscule și minuscule (implicit este diferențiată între majuscule și minuscule)

-e Utilizați potrivirea exactă atunci când căutați o anumită pagină de manual și metacaracterele * și ?
sunt dezactivate.

-p tipăriți nivelul real de toleranță în fața numelui paginii de manual.

-# or -t#
Setați nivelul de toleranță la eroare la #. Nivelul de toleranță la eroare este un număr întreg # in
intervalul 0-255. Specifică numărul maxim de erori permise în găsirea
potrivirea aproximativă. Un tolerance_level de zero permite doar potriviri exacte, dar
NU dezactivează metacaracterele * și ?.

Cheia de căutare poate conține metacaracterele * și ? (dar vezi opțiunea -e):

'*' orice număr arbitrar de caractere

'?' un personaj

Ultimul argument la care man nu este analizat pentru opțiuni, deoarece programul are nevoie de cel puțin unul
argumentul nume-pagină-man. Aceasta înseamnă că care Bărbat -x nu se va plânge de o opțiune greșită
dar căutați pagina de manual numită -x.

EXEMPLU


care Bărbat imprima

Aceasta va găsi, de exemplu, paginile de manual:
/usr/share/man/man1/printf.1.gz
/usr/share/man/man3/printf.3.gz
/usr/share/man/man3/rint.3.gz

Utilizați whichman online folosind serviciile onworks.net



Cele mai recente programe online Linux și Windows